Many people have septic systems on their property. Septic systems are a great solution for places without a sewer system. Having a septic system is not very different from having a sewer system, but there are a few things, like maintenance, regular pumping, and inspections, that need to be done to keep your septic system in good working condition. One of the best ways to avoid problems with your septic system is to have regular septic tank inspections done. When you have regular inspections done, it can help you avoid any problems because you will be able to catch them early before they become a big problem.


Septic tank inspections often begin with a professional coming to your property to look at your septic system. They will most likely pump out your septic tank before they do the inspection. This is good because it allows them to get a better view of the tank to make sure there are no cracks or problems that they can see.


When the tank gets too full, it can cause a lot of problems. After the pumping is done, they will be able to inspect all parts of your septic system to make sure they are functioning properly. If a problem is found, it can be repaired before it becomes an even bigger problem. This can also give you peace of mind, knowing your septic system is being well cared for and will work for you whenever you need it.
